Jean Pierre Armand is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Oncology and Otorhinolaryngology. According to data from OpenAlex, Jean Pierre Armand has authored 23 papers receiving a total of 1.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 9 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, 9 papers in Oncology and 7 papers in Otorhinolaryngology. Recurrent topics in Jean Pierre Armand’s work include Head and Neck Cancer Studies (7 papers), Lung Cancer Treatments and Mutations (6 papers) and Colorectal Cancer Treatments and Studies (3 papers). Jean Pierre Armand is often cited by papers focused on Head and Neck Cancer Studies (7 papers), Lung Cancer Treatments and Mutations (6 papers) and Colorectal Cancer Treatments and Studies (3 papers). Jean Pierre Armand collaborates with scholars based in France, Spain and United States. Jean Pierre Armand's co-authors include Sandrine Faivre, Eric Raymond, Esteban Cvitkovic, Etienne Olivier, Roger Lemon, S. A. Edgley, N. Azli, J. C. Guillaume, Mohamed Rahal and J. L. Wendling and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Clinical Oncology, Journal of Neuroscience and Cancer.
